What is the difference between a steriliser machine and an autoclave machine?
A steriliser machine is a general device used to remove or reduce microorganisms from medical instruments using methods like chemical, UV, or dry heat. It is used for basic or surface-level cleaning in healthcare settings.
An autoclave machine is a specific type of steriliser that uses high-pressure steam and heat to completely destroy bacteria, viruses, and spores. It is widely used in hospitals, labs, and clinics where full sterilisation is required as part of the sterilisation equipment used in hospitals.
